Phenotypic Manifestations of Hereditary ATTR Amyloidosis

NCT07124377 · Status: RECRUITING · Type: OBSERVATIONAL · Enrollment: 57

Last updated 2026-04-02

No results posted yet for this study

Summary

This study focuses on hereditary transthyretin amyloidosis (ATTRv) with the Val50Met variant in a non endemic aerea

Conditions

  • Hereditary Amyloidosis, Transthyretin-Related

Neurological examination includes motor strength testing; sensory testing with pinprick, light touch, temperature, and proprioception; deep tendon reflexes; and gait assessment.
